The Campus Course at Texas A&M opened for play in 1951 and was originally designed by Ralph Plummer. Plummer was a regional golf course architect whose works included Colonial Country Club in Fort Worth, Champions Golf Club in Houston, and Dallas Athletic Club. The Plummer design was a staple on the Texas A&M Campus for over 60 years, until a complete renovation in 2013 – a par 71, 7,008-yard gem designed by Texas A&M’s own Jeff Blume ’89.
Blume, who is based in the Houston area and worked with Robert Von Hagge before opening his own firm in 1997, has quietly built a solid reputation as a golf course designer. He put this project near the top of his list of accomplishments, not only because his legacy will live on “hallowed grounds,” but because of the quality of the course.
